WebMar 13, 2024 · By making an extra payment every year, bi-weekly payments pay off your mortgage faster than monthly payments, which, in turn, saves you more money. A … WebThe bi-monthly mortgage can be something to watch out for because it is not the same as the bi-weekly mortgage. A bi-monthly mortgage does not have the same results as a bi-weekly one because the homeowner pays half of the monthly mortgage twice instead of every two weeks. This means an extra payment is not made.
